Various News: Dolph Ziggler Wants New Theme Song, Where Is Evan Karagias Now, More
– Dolph Ziggler is looking to change his theme song. During an interview with Edge for Journey of a Frontman, Alex Obert mentioned that Ziggler has been trying to get Los Angeles-based heavy metal band Steel Panther to make the new song. He currently comes out to “Here to Show the World”, composed by Jim Johnston and performed by Downstait.
– Evan Karagias is now on Twitter @EKKaragias. He turned 40 on Wednesday and now works as a tax accountant and actor in North Carolina.
